Telsartan M 40mg/50mg Tablet
Combination: Telmisartan (ARB) + Metoprolol Succinate (Beta-blocker)
Use: Treatment of hypertension (high blood pressure) to prevent heart attack/stroke.
Key Benefits:
-
Lowers blood pressure by relaxing blood vessels and reducing heart strain.
-
Long-term protection against heart/kidney complications.
Dosage:
-
Take with food at a fixed time daily.
-
Do not stop abruptly even if asymptomatic.
Common Side Effects:
-
Dizziness, headache, weakness, low BP, nausea, fatigue.
-
Monitor: BP, potassium levels, kidney/liver function.
Safety Advice:
-
Avoid alcohol (risk of severe dizziness).
-
Pregnancy: Unsafe (risk to fetus).
-
Driving: Caution (may cause drowsiness/dizziness).
-
Kidney/Liver: Dose adjustment may be needed (consult doctor).
-
Avoid high-potassium foods/supplements.
If Missed Dose:
-
Take ASAP, but skip if close to next dose. Never double dose.
